Class of '40 May See JFK Film Next Month

NO WRITER ATTRIBUTED

The 25th reunion of the Class of 1940 has applied for special permission from Congress to show "Years of Lightning, Day of Drums," the U.S. Information Agency's film on the life of President John F. Kennedy '40, next month.

Last Thursday the House of Representatives unanimously passed a resolution, sponsored by one of Kennedy's former roommates, Rep. Torbert H. Macdonald '40 (D-Mass.), to allow the Class to see the film during reunion week.

Without special permission from Congress, it may be shown only abroad. It will be one of several ways the Class honors Kennedy.
